摘要:一学习资料今天入门了一门新的编程语言,主要对照清华大学出版社教材语言与面向对象程序设计,附带在上写了一个实例。重要的概念,如对象,属性,方法等。因此需要在实操中强化操作技能,加深对概念的巩固。辅以灵活引用已有的代码库,加速以及项目的进展。
一、学习资料:
今天入门了一门新的编程语言,主要对照清华大学出版社教材《Java 语言与面向对象程序设计》,附带在eclipse 上写了一个实例。
二、概念图:
教材的优点就是把能重要的基本概念反复阐述,反复解释,最终形成深刻的印象,形成稳定的知识网络。重要的概念,如package, class, 对象,属性,方法等。然后教材中也附带了相当数量的实例。辅助理解。网络图如下所示(制图工具是百度脑图,十分容易上手):
编程是一门实践性极强的技术,只助阅读教材是肯定是不足的。因此需要在实操中强化操作技能,加深对概念的巩固。
三、编程实操:
eclipse 环境下,如图所示:
console package下面的class 里面用以存放main() 方法。
新建package model(模型),下面分别创建class,用以定义一般的属性和方法。
public class Food {//定义新的类 Food private String category;//定义新的属性 category,数据类型是string //空白处鼠标右键,获取Source-Generate Getters and Setters public String getCategory() { return category; } public void setCategory(String category) { this.category = category; } }
四、总结:
方法1:学习策略主张“在做中学”、“任务型学习法”。编程语言的学习实践性强,这是最突出的主题。因此要多动手写代码,多做实验对比效果。在自己勤思考、勤总结的基础上,结合相关基本教材加深思想和方法的领悟。
方法2:引用库和自己手写代码两者之间要相互结合。在打基础的初期,主张培养自己手写代码、调试代码的能力。辅以灵活引用已有的代码库,加速demo 以及项目的进展。
文章版权归作者所有,未经允许请勿转载,若此文章存在违规行为,您可以联系管理员删除。
转载请注明本文地址:https://www.ucloud.cn/yun/70235.html
摘要:这个构造函数的不管从调用方式还是内部写法就都很有的感觉,但是从用途上来说,它其实更靠近的概念是中的工厂方法。到这里,所有关于继承的东西讲完了,接下来准备准备说说当中的封装 所谓的对象,就是抽象化的数据本身 一个面向对象转向面向原型的困惑 我发现Javascript这门语言每次翻开都会带给人新感受,尤其是看完其他语言的面向对象再来看它,但是如果你也是过来人就一定记得教科书里面冗长乏味的...
摘要:包含了支持服务开发的类,并为提供基础,如语言基础操作操作网络通信以及多线程等技术。在运行文件时,的解释器对这些字节码进行解释执行,执行过程中需要加入的类在连接阶段被载入到运行环境中。支持多个线程同时执行,并提供多线程之间的同步机制。 1.什么是Java语言 简单地说,Java 是由 Sun Microsystems 公司于 1995 年推出的一门面向对象程序设计语言。2009 年 Or...
摘要:而面向搜索引擎,就是我们要及时的使用百度谷歌遇到问题无法解决,先别急着放弃,可以去网络寻找答案,你的坑大部分别人都已经走过了,大部分都可以找到合适的解决方案。 showImg(https://segmentfault.com/img/remote/1460000019236352?w=866&h=456); 前言: ●众多的语言,到底哪一门才是适合我的?●我们为什么要学习Java语言呢...
阅读 3081·2021-11-24 09:39
阅读 929·2021-09-07 10:20
阅读 2352·2021-08-23 09:45
阅读 2203·2021-08-05 10:00
阅读 503·2019-08-29 16:36
阅读 804·2019-08-29 11:12
阅读 2783·2019-08-26 11:34
阅读 1813·2019-08-26 10:56